Home › NEET UG › Biology › Sexual Reproduction in Flowering Plants › Refer to the embryo sac structure:  The egg cell + 2 synergids form the:
AEgg apparatus (at micropylar end)
BTetrad
CPolar nucleus
DAntipodal apparatus
Answer & Solution
Correct answer: A. Egg apparatus (at micropylar end)
Egg apparatus: micropylar end of embryo sac. Egg (one) + 2 synergids. Synergids assist in attracting pollen tube (chemoattractants like LURE) and in delivering sperm cells. Antipodals (3) at chalazal end, function unclear (storage / nutritive). Central cell with 2 polar nuclei.
